What is the difference between Entrylevel Financial Analyst vs Financial Associate?
| Aspect | Entrylevel Financial Analyst | Financial Associate |
|---|---|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, or related field; internships often preferred | Bachelor's degree in finance, economics, or related field; similar internship experience |
| Work Environment | Corporate finance departments, investment firms, or banks; analytical and data-driven tasks | Financial services firms, banks, or investment companies; client-facing and support roles |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Commonly used in finance, banking, and investment industries | Used across banking, asset management, and financial services sectors |
Both roles typically require a bachelor's degree and similar internships. An Entrylevel Financial Analyst focuses more on analyzing financial data and supporting decision-making, while a Financial Associate often handles client interactions and support tasks. The roles overlap in industry and credentials but differ slightly in daily responsibilities.

Are you interested in helping be responsible for the business management of projects ranging from $1 million to $4 billion? How about taking part in key forecasting and accounting practices? If this is something that interests you, Kiewit is looking for individuals who can make a profound impact on our company culture every day!
The Financial Analyst is an entry level role focused on supporting a project in accounting and finance related functions. Each project at Kiewit is run like a small business, with the Financial Analyst concentrated on critical tasks such as cost control, payroll, accounts payable/receivable, human capital management, and compliance. This position will become skilled executing processes and utilizing tools related to different types of cost and revenue components such as labor, construction equipment, materials, and subcontracts. The Financial Analyst will be an integral part of the month end close out process, and assist with preparing a financial reporting package for project management.

- Recognizes the importance of being a team player by adapting to project needs and helping in other areas as needed
- Fosters relationships with the Operations team and shows a willingness to learn about the work
- Understands the payroll and HR process workflow, and masters the systems used to properly hire, transfer, terminate, and pay all employees
- Comprehends how goods are purchased, invoices are received and paid, and maintains purchasing workflow internal controls
- Demonstrates understanding of the accounts payable process workflow and is able troubleshoot payment or vendor issues
- Understands intercompany and client billing process workflow, importance of timely and accurate billing documentation, and the effects of timeliness on cash management
- Ensures that all cost and cost adjustments are reviewed for accuracy to meet company standards and accounting rules
- Reviews costs, quantity claiming, budget structure and exception reports and makes appropriate corrections to ensure accurate reporting for management
- Identifies, adjusts, and reviews forecast and budget issues with the cost report to confirm proper recognition of cost and revenue
